[0018] Preferred embodiments of the present invention will be described in detail below in conjunction with the accompanying drawings.
[0019] Simulates the behavior of a steel rubber lens at 520kHz. All geometric parameters are the same as in the paper by Sukhovich et al. The only difference is that methanol (fluid) is replaced by C l = 1200m / s and C t = 20m / s rubber (solid) instead. Viscoelasticity is not involved for now. The sound source is the same as Sukhovich et al., located to the left of the lens.
[0020] figure 1 The absolute value of the pressure averaged over a period of time is given in . The image point is to the right of the lens. figure 1 showed that the rubber / steel lens exhibits negative refraction to obtain the image of the source.
